site stats

インデックス sql 仕組み

WebMySQLでインデックスを貼る時に生成されるデータベースはこの構造になっています。 上図右側 インデックスを貼ってない普通のデータ構造です。 先頭から順に計算していくため、ある一つのデータを抽出するためには最大7回の計算をしなければならないことになりますね。 上図左側 対して B-tree は、ターゲットが中央値より大きいか小さいかで分岐 … Webインデックスは表のデータに対して作成するもので、ビューのデータに対しては作成することができません。 ただし、ビューに対してデータの検索を行う場合は、元のテーブル …

SQLServer【Index編】#S2_08_非クラスター化インデックスの作成

WebApr 13, 2024 · 本ウェビナー開催日:2024年4月13日 sqlをチューニングするときに実行計画の解析は不可欠な一部となります。通常、dbaやアプリケーション開発者は実行計画を参照して適切なsqlを模索します。しかし、実際に適用される実行計画はsqlの構文だけでなく、実行時点での統計情報によっても変わる ... WebApr 11, 2024 · 追加予定のインデックス名をクエリオプティマイザから隠します。 インデックス定義を追加し、再構築を実施します。 再構築が完了したら、追加したインデックスをオプティマイザに公開します。 実行例は以下の通りです。 brother farblaserdrucker mit adf https://smediamoo.com

データベースのインデックスの基本と種類とOracleやSQL Serverでの特長について …

WebApr 10, 2024 · 04/10(月)に気になったChatGPT関連の記事とツイートをまとめました ※ 選定は人力です ※ 本日付でないものも混ざっています 一般ニュース・その他 OpenAIのアルトマンCEO、日本に対する7つの約束 「日本関連の学習ウエイト引き上げ」 ChatGPTを開発した米OpenAIのサム・アルトマンCEOが4月10日来日し ... WebApr 13, 2024 · 検索エクスプローラーを使用して、インデックスの内容をチェックできます。 関連項目. プライベート エンドポイントを経由した送信接続の作成; パブリック エンドポイントを介した Azure SQL Managed Instance へのインデクサー接続; Azure SQL のインデックス データ WebSep 30, 2024 · インデックスは検索対象のカラムデータを探し出し、ソート(並び替え)することで高速検索できるようにしたものです。. 以下の図はインデックスのイメージ図になります。. また、同じ値がある場合も効果を発揮します。. 例えば3の値を取得する場合 ... carf performance improvement cycle

DBのインデックスと複合インデックス - Qiita

Category:PostgreSQL インデックスの効率的な使用 Heroku Dev Center

Tags:インデックス sql 仕組み

インデックス sql 仕組み

ASCII.jp:SQL Serverのインデックスを作成して検索を高速化する

WebAug 20, 2024 · こんにちは。開発部基幹SREチームの廣瀬です。 弊社では、システムの一部にSQL Serverを使用しています。 本記事では、SQL Serverにおけるインデックスのメンテナンス方法である再構成と再構築について、それぞれを実行した場合のクエリ性能の比較結果をご紹介したいと思います。 WebJul 28, 2024 · (1) データベースのインデックスとは データベースの性能を向上させる技術です。 「検索対象項目」と「レコード格納位置ポインタ」の情報を用いて、位置を特定して直接アクセスを行う事で検索速度を向上させます。 インデックスが設定されていない場合はテーブルのフルスキャンする(最初から最後まで1件ずつ見る)ため、時間が掛かっ …

インデックス sql 仕組み

Did you know?

WebORACLEのインデックスはインデックスキーによるBツリー構造になっておりデータがソートされた状態で格納されます。 インデックス有無による検索処理の差異 ここでは以下のテーブルと検索条件を仮定します。 - テーブルのブロックサイズは8K - テーブルは1000件のデータを持ち、1ブロックあたり10行のデータを格納できる (合計100ブロックでサイ … WebJul 22, 2024 · 必要な列をインデックスするだけで充足する場合にテーブルへのアクセスをスキップする技術. 特定の複数列をカバーするインデックス (カバリングインデックス) …

インデックスは以下のような列に設定すると、効果を得やすいです。 ・SQLの検索条件で頻出する列や、結合条件に指定されている列 ・テーブル内の全データの量に対して、取得対象のデータが少ない列 ・Bツリーインデックスの場合はカーディナリティが高い列(格納されている値の種類が多い列)、ビット … See more テーブルのある行へのアクセスを集合住宅での荷物の配達に例えると、インデックスの有無は以下のように表現することができます。 ・インデックス無 集合住宅を歩き回り、各戸の表札を … See more インデックスの作成にはCREATE INDEX文を使用します。 以下に基本的なCREATE INDEX文を記します。 CREATE INDEX スキーマ名.インデックス名 ON インデックスを作成す … See more インデックスの作成はデータベースのパフォーマンスを向上させるために有効な手段です。が、インデックスを利用してデータの検索効率を上げるためには、その特性を理解してテーブルの実データや使用するSQLとも照らし合わ … See more インデックスを削除する際にはDROP INDEX文を使用します。 以下に基本的なDROP INDEX文を記します。 DROP INDEX スキーマ名. … See more Web・ファンドの1口当たりの純資産額の変動率を対象インデックスの変動率に一致させることを目的とした運用を行います。 特色2主として対象インデックスに採用されている日本を含む先進国および新興国の株式等(DR(預託証書)を含みます。

Webというお話や,インデックスの内部構造のお話をして,その内部構造を理解することで,sqlでの検索の遅い理由が分かり,どのようにインデックスを設計して,高速にすれ … Webインデックスは、データベーステーブルにアクセスするたびにデータベーステーブルのすべての行を検索しなくても、データをすばやく見つけるために使用される。 インデックスは、データベーステーブルの1つ以上の 列 を使用して作成し、高速な ランダムルックアップ と順序付けられたレコードへの効率的なアクセスの両方の基礎を提供する。 概要 [ 編 …

WebAug 21, 2024 · SQLにおけるインデックスとは、特定のテーブルを検索しやすくするために、指定した列のデータを並び替えしたリストを作成しておく機能です。 ... Webサイトの仕組みの解説と学ぶべきことをまとめました!【ポテパンキャンプの初心者向けプログラミ …

Webインデックスは、データベースの中で特有の構造を持ち、 create index 文で作成されます。 独自のディスク領域を必要とし、インデックスを張られた テーブルのデータを保持し … car fox stuffed animalWebJun 4, 2024 · 前者はSQL自体を改善するアプローチです。 WHEREなどで結合対象のレコード数を絞り込むことで結合検証の回数(m x n)を減らし、Nested loop joinの高速化を図ります。. 今回は後者のインデックスを活用したNested loop joinの高速化について紹介します。 brother farblaserdrucker din a3WebMay 9, 2024 · Workship EVENT(ワークシップ イベント)は、フリーランス、パラレルワーカー、クリエイター、エンジニアの方がスキルアップ、キャリアアップするためのイベントを掲載しています。忙しいフリーランスの方でもイベント・セミナーに参加できるようにオンラインのイベントを掲載しています ... brother farm labor contractingWebFeb 4, 2024 · 引用: mysql :: mysql 5.6 リファレンスマニュアル :: 8.3.1 mysql のインデックスの使用の仕組み . sqlデータベースではレコードが多くなってくると単純な検索にも … carf powerpointWebSep 15, 2024 · SQLインデックスの基本的な仕組み そもそもSQLとは、データベース言語の一つであり、ISO(国際標準化機構)で標準化された規格です。 SQLによってデータベースの定義や操作ができます。 そして … brother farewell quotesWebJun 5, 2024 · インデックスを利用したNested loop joinの高速化の詳細解説は 【SQL】JOIN (Nested loop join)の仕組みを理解し、インデックスで高速化する をご覧になってください。 最大値・最小値 (MAX・MIN)の算出で利用される インデックスによりカラムがソート済みの状態であるため、最大値・最小値の算出が高速になります。 まとめ インデックス … carf performance improvement planWebインデックスとは、データの検索速度を向上させるために、どの行がどこにあるかを示した索引のことです。 データを検索するときに、目的のデータが見つかるまですべての行を一行ずつ調べていくよりも、索引を利用して目的の行の場所を見つけてからその行のデータを読み取る方が効率的だという考えにより、非常によく用いられる方法です。 特に大き … brother farblaserdrucker 4 in 1